Output 6ebf12519c4a76672ab176d99534c8897d3cb8114203e3dc531c612690ea86ed:87

value
26944
script pubkey
OP_0 OP_PUSHBYTES_20 b6f57303042d61ded76ef1e72b4fc700abd337fc
address
bc1qkm6hxqcy94saa4mw78njkn78qz4axdlul0h00r
transaction
6ebf12519c4a76672ab176d99534c8897d3cb8114203e3dc531c612690ea86ed
spent
true